Transaction 5477ce4e50c5abad3f752ef5890bc14ad4da3702f39b909086d5efbfc388e7d2

1 Input
2 Outputs
  • 5477ce4e50c5abad3f752ef5890bc14ad4da3702f39b909086d5efbfc388e7d2:0
  • value  20614203
    address  18kWYtYckMkjSWyBPCLnXKFnVgrdp5cMZn
  • 5477ce4e50c5abad3f752ef5890bc14ad4da3702f39b909086d5efbfc388e7d2:1
  • value  28000000
    address  3PsBj7oku7tjBFsvyXf5CYgFf7RTbd1TmH